The STM32F101R4T6A belongs to the category of microcontrollers and is widely used in various electronic applications. This microcontroller is known for its high performance, low power consumption, and rich peripheral set. It comes in a compact package and offers versatile features suitable for a wide range of applications.
The detailed pin configuration of STM32F101R4T6A can be found in the official datasheet provided by the manufacturer.
The STM32F101R4T6A operates based on the ARM Cortex-M3 core architecture, which provides efficient processing capabilities. It interacts with external components and peripherals through its I/O pins and communication interfaces, enabling seamless integration into various electronic systems.
The STM32F101R4T6A is well-suited for a wide range of applications including: - Industrial automation and control systems - Consumer electronics such as smart home devices and appliances - Automotive electronics for control and monitoring systems - Medical devices and instrumentation - IoT (Internet of Things) devices and sensor nodes
